
Ember the city of Furious
An eternal monument to fire. The people within share the disposition of the element, fiery, passionate, and without rest. They work hard to glorify the element that rose humanity above the cycle and work within that cycle. Part of the triad of the cycle along with Aquion whom they hate, and Sanctuary who they tolerate.

Sanctuary the Neutral Ground
Sanctuary a part of the triad cities of the cycle. Sanctuary has been a neutral ground for as long as long as people can remember. Perhaps because it is the home of the deadly but gentle silent swords, an order of monk warrior swordsmen. For them steel is sacred and to draw your sword means blood must follow. It is with this mantra and their considerable marshal abilities that Sanctuary remains bloodless… but for how long, peace is not good for the peace keepers, their services no longer needed the city lustre begins to dim.

The Quite City of Aquion
The people of Aquion believe that without water, there is no life the essential part of the cycle, and they show their devotion to it. A peaceful people but still waters run deep. The tenuous peace of the Artizil Treaty holds them in place as much as it does Furious. Bitter water flows from sweet mouths in this city when it comes to those people. Centuries of blood cannot be washed away with the stroke of a pen, but perhaps like the quite water they can wash their enemies away.

Cameraton the Cursed City
The crystal plague, a foot note for most, and a note for merchants not be paid in gemstones. However, it is alive and real, what caused it? The preachers say blasphemy, the unrulily say the enemy, and the ancient say they were always cursed. Whatever the case the strange crystals grow, the locals hope they don’t catch it, but when your poor and cursed you don’t get to choose where you live.

Manus the home of the Tower
The Tower Rose and the town grew. Do you want your safety guaranteed, simply set up your town around the most feared and hated people in the land, and surely other people will avoid causing you trouble. You would think they would be more comfortable with magic, but they fear it more than most perhaps because they know that it is real and know what it can do. However, these happy herbalists dutifully do the work of the tower as it helps the town prosper. Happy to trade with tribal or traveler alike.

Opious the Pirate Den
The dazzling lights of Isis which keep the Opious bathed in heatless and ever twilight light hide the depravity of this place. A place whom primary income comes from slavery, then alcohol, and finally drugs. It said the dregs of every society makes their way here. With the last of the pirate kings dead and the black howl slowly fading back into legend, the only law here is there isn’t one. To live here is to live without mercy and if you can do that, you will prosper.
